This video tutorial is the second in a series focused on solving density-related questions, aimed at students around grade five GCSE level. It covers the calculation of density for a solid wooden cylinder and the density of fresh water when mixed with seawater. The video emphasizes the use of the formula density equals mass divided by volume and provides step-by-step guidance on solving these problems, including algebraic manipulation. Viewers are encouraged to pause the video to attempt questions and compare solutions.
